About This Facility

Located in Philadelphia, PA, the Mazzoni Center specializes in providing rehabilitation services for substance use disorders along with co-occurring mental health issues, catering to both adults and children. They offer a variety of treatment options, such as intensive outpatient programs, standard outpatient care, and medication-assisted treatments like methadone, buprenorphine, or naltrexone. The center employs effective techniques including 12-step facilitation, brief intervention, and cognitive behavioral therapy to deliver personalized support, particularly for individuals with HIV/AIDS and those from the LGBTQ community. With a commitment to offering comprehensive and high-quality care, Mazzoni Center serves individuals of all genders, guiding them on their journey to recovery.
